On the topic of paint though I wonder if that might be to thick to allow proper cooling.
If you are looking for performance than paint will be a very touchy point with the FMIC. If it was simply about looks than it would be a different story.

I would definitly check the paint issue though. If the paint is too thick you will not have the cooling effect of the FMIC or it will be hurt in the very least. There have been tons of post here about blacking out the FMIC from my understanding it has to be a certain type of paint unless you get it anodized. Radiator paint might work but it would need to be spread thin.

However, I feel that the VHT would be too heavy for an IC. It might take away some heat transfer. Duplicolor make a "Shadow" paint for silver/chrome. Still may be a little heavy if you want it black instead of "shadowed".
Regardless, I would only do the front, and leave the endtanks, top, bottom, and back alone.

A maxxed FP black on E85 like Mikey's looks pretty stock, has run 10s at 136 on street tires, Big Jesse's car ran a 10.6 at 142 on stockers but has a 35R under the hood, Turbojunkie (billy) runs hoosiers on stock wheels and ran a 10.7@128 the other night with an FPwhite.
